### Step 6 — Sign the crash-report ingest service

Before promoting the Cragfall mobile crash-report pipeline to production, verify the ingest binary's checksum against the build manifest and confirm symbol files are encrypted at rest. Signing must occur on the isolated builder, never a laptop. Sign the release with the key below.

rollout seal: bky6_63q7Qj

Ticket: drift detected on the Plotnik address autocomplete widget. Staging and prod disagree on debounce, result cap, and region bias; prod was hand-edited during the Westhaven incident and never reconciled. Please review the diff and confirm which side is canonical before I sync. For reference, the values currently running in production are reproduced below.

service settings:
FRAMIR_LOG_LEVEL=debug
FRAMIR_METRICS_HOST=metrics.framir.tolvaqcorp.corp
FRAMIR_POOL_SIZE=16

The Marrowby partner SFTP drop accepts nightly CSV manifests, but the companion status API is HTTPS only. Reviewers should note that upload confirmation is asynchronous: poll /drops/{batch}/status until it returns "settled". All status calls require bearer authentication; unauthenticated requests return 403 without a body, which the client must not retry. For verifying this branch against staging, authenticate with the token below.

session JWT of fajof-bahop = eyJhbGciOiJIUzI1NiIsInR5cCI6IkpXVCJ9.eyJzdWIiOiIqgHoPSIn0.DAyxzh8y

Ticket: Fire-drill roll call prep — Bramblewick House. Drill's scheduled for Thursday morning, so facilities desk folks will be running roll call at the south courtyard muster point. Grab the clipboard and hi-vis vests from the warden cupboard beforehand — it's the grey cabinet by the stairwell on level one. The cupboard stays locked, so open it with the code below.

turnstile pass: bdg-YEOZLM-79341408